| Following up day case anaesthesia in general practice. | |

Day case patients may experience minor post-operative unwanted effects which may limit their activity for a day or two and patients should be warned of this. Disturbance in psychomotor function is potentially dangerous if the patient drives a car or operates machinery too soon, so patients need written instructions about this. Time to return to normal mainly depends on duration of anaesthesia rather than the anaesthetic drug used. |
